Преобразования служб Integration Services
Преобразования служб SQL Server Integration Services — это компоненты пакета потока данных, которые выполняют агрегатную обработку данных, а также соединяют, распространяют и изменяют данные. Преобразования могут также выполнять операции поиска и формировать образцы наборов данных. В этом разделе описываются преобразования, которые содержат службы Integration Services, и поясняется работа этих преобразований.
Преобразования бизнес-аналитики
Следующие преобразования реализуют такие операции бизнес-аналитики, как очистка данных, выполнение интеллектуального анализа текста и выполнение запросов прогнозов интеллектуального анализа данных.
Преобразование |
Описание |
---|---|
Преобразование, которое настраивает обновление медленно изменяющегося измерения. |
|
Преобразование, стандартизирующее значения данных столбца. |
|
Преобразование, выполняющее поиск значений в ссылочной таблице при помощи нечеткого соответствия. |
|
Преобразование, извлекающее термины из текста. |
|
Преобразование, которое ищет термины в ссылочной таблице и подсчитывает термины, извлеченные из текста. |
|
Преобразование, которое выполняет запросы прогноза интеллектуального анализа данных. |
Преобразования строк
Следующие преобразования обновляют значения столбцов и создают новые столбцы. Преобразование применяется к каждой входной строке преобразования.
Преобразование |
Описание |
---|---|
Преобразование, которое применяет строковые функции к символьным данным. |
|
Преобразование, которое добавляет копии входных столбцов к выходу преобразования. |
|
Преобразование, преобразующее тип данных столбца в другой тип данных. |
|
Преобразование, которое заполняет столбцы результатами выражений. |
|
Преобразование, вставляющее данные из потока данных в файл. |
|
Преобразование, которое считывает данные из файла и добавляет в поток данных. |
|
Преобразование, которое использует сценарий для извлечения, преобразования или загрузки данных. |
|
Преобразование, выполняющее команды SQL для каждой строки потока данных. |
Преобразования набора строк
Следующие преобразования создают новые наборы строк. Набор строк может включать в себя значения статистических функций и сортировки, образцы наборов строк или несведенные наборы строк.
Преобразование |
Описание |
---|---|
Преобразование, которое выполняет статистические функции, такие как AVERAGE, SUM и COUNT. |
|
Преобразование, которое сортирует данные. |
|
Преобразование, которое создает образец набора данных, задавая размер выборки в процентах. |
|
Преобразование, которое создает образец набора данных с указанием количества строк в выборке. |
|
Преобразование, которое создает менее нормализованную версию нормализованной таблицы. |
|
Преобразование, которое создает более нормализованную версию ненормализованной таблицы. |
Преобразования «Разбиение» и «Соединение»
Следующие преобразования распределяют строки по различным выходам, создают копии входных данных преобразования, соединяют несколько входов в один выход и выполняют операции поиска.
Преобразование |
Описание |
---|---|
Преобразование, направляющее строки данных по различным выходам. |
|
Преобразование, распределяющее наборы данных по различным выходам. |
|
Преобразование, производящее слияние нескольких наборов данных. |
|
Преобразование, производящее слияние двух отсортированных наборов данных. |
|
Преобразование, соединяющее два набора данных при помощи соединения FULL, LEFT или INNER. |
|
Преобразование, выполняющее поиск значений в ссылочной таблице по полному совпадению. |
|
Преобразование, которое записывает данные из подключенного источника данных в потоке данных в диспетчер соединений с кэшем, сохраняющий данные в файл кэша. Преобразование «Уточняющий запрос» осуществляет поиск данных в файле кэша. |
Преобразования аудита
Службы Integration Services включают следующие преобразования для добавления данных аудита и подсчета количества строк.
Преобразование |
Описание |
---|---|
Преобразование, которое формирует информацию о среде, доступной потоку данных в пакете. |
|
Преобразование, подсчитывающее строки в процессе их прохождения через преобразование и сохраняющее результат подсчета в переменной. |
Преобразования, доступные для загрузки
В следующей таблице перечислены преобразования, которые можно загрузить с веб-сайта Майкрософт.
Описание |
Загрузить |
---|---|
Распространитель сбалансированных данных принимает входные данные и равномерно распределяет полученные строки по одной или нескольким целевым таблицам путем многопотоковой передачи. |
Преобразование «Распределитель сбалансированных данных» доступно для загрузки по ссылке Распределитель сбалансированных данных служб интеграции Microsoft SQL Server. |
Пользовательские преобразования
Можно также создавать пользовательские преобразования. Дополнительные сведения см. в разделах Разработка пользовательского компонента преобразования с синхронными выходами и Разработка пользовательского компонента преобразования с асинхронными выходами.
Внешние ресурсы
- Видеоматериал Распространитель сбалансированных данных (на английском языке) на узле Technet.microsoft.com
|